Understanding the Different Phases of a Lunar Eclipse

Have you ever looked up to the sky at night and seen the moon change colors? This phenomenon is called a lunar eclipse. A lunar eclipse occurs when the Earth moves between the sun and the moon, casting a shadow over the moon. The shadow is what causes the moon to appear to change colors. However, did you know that there are different phases to a lunar eclipse? In this post, we’ll explore the various phases of a lunar eclipse and what happens during each phase.

Penumbra

The first phase of a lunar eclipse is known as the penumbral phase. During this phase, the moon moves into the Earth’s penumbra, which is the outer part of the Earth’s shadow. The moon will slowly begin to dim as it enters the penumbra. However, you may not be able to notice this phase with the naked eye.

Partial

The next phase of the eclipse is the partial phase. During this phase, the moon moves deeper into the Earth’s shadow, known as the umbra. The umbra is the darker part of the shadow, and as the moon moves into this region, it begins to turn red. This phase can be seen with the naked eye and is one of the most breathtaking phases of the eclipse.

Total

The total phase of a lunar eclipse is the most dramatic phase of the eclipse. During this phase, the moon is entirely within the Earth’s umbra. The moon takes on a reddish hue, which is why it is also called the Blood Moon. The total phase of the eclipse can last for up to an hour and a half. During this phase, you can see the moon in all its beauty. It’s a perfect time to capture some breathtaking photos.

Understanding the Different Phases of a Lunar Eclipse

A lunar eclipse is a celestial event that happens when the Earth, moon, and sun align in a specific formation. In this formation, the Earth comes in between the moon and the sun, casting its shadow on the moon’s surface. This astronomical event is known for its mesmerizing beauty, but it also holds significant scientific importance.

In this blog post, we will answer some of the most frequently asked questions about the different phases of a lunar eclipse.

What are the Different Phases of a Lunar Eclipse?

A lunar eclipse has four distinct phases:

1. Penumbral Eclipse:

During a penumbral eclipse, the Earth’s outer shadow (penumbra) starts to fall on the moon’s surface. This stage is not very noticeable, and the moon appears slightly darker than usual.

2. Partial Eclipse:

The partial eclipse occurs when the Earth’s better-defined central shadow (umbra) starts to obscure the moon’s surface. At this stage, the moon appears to have a bite taken out of it.

3. Total Eclipse:

The total eclipse is when the moon is completely within the Earth’s umbra shadow, and the moon appears to have turned red or coppery. This effect is known as the Blood Moon phenomenon.

4. Partial Eclipse:

After the total eclipse, the moon starts moving out of the Earth’s umbra and enters into the partial eclipse phase again.

What Causes the Different Colors of a Lunar Eclipse?

During the total eclipse, the moon appears to have turned red or coppery, which is the most mesmerizing phase of a lunar eclipse. This effect is caused by the scattering of sunlight through the Earth’s atmosphere.

The Earth’s atmosphere scatters blue and green wavelengths of light and allows red and orange wavelengths to pass through. When these red and orange wavelengths pass through the Earth’s atmosphere and fall on the moon’s surface, they give it the red or coppery color, making it a Blood Moon.

How Often Does a Lunar Eclipse Occur?

Lunar eclipses occur twice a year, and it is visible from anywhere on Earth where the moon is above the horizon.

However, not every lunar eclipse is visible from every part of the Earth. The visibility of a lunar eclipse depends on the moon’s orientation and the viewer’s location.

Can a Lunar Eclipse Be Harmful to Humans?

Unlike a Solar Eclipse, a Lunar Eclipse is entirely safe to watch. We can see a lunar eclipse with our naked eyes or with binoculars, telescopes, or cameras, making it an enjoyable astronomy event.

It is essential to protect your eyes when observing a solar eclipse as staring at it can cause permanent eye damage, but there is no such harm in watching a lunar eclipse.

What is a Lunar Eclipse?

A lunar eclipse is a phenomenon that occurs when the earth is positioned between the sun and the moon, causing the earth’s shadow to fall on the moon’s surface. Depending on the alignment of the sun, earth, and moon, the earth’s umbra (the innermost and darkest part of the shadow) or penumbra (the lighter, outer part of the shadow) may be seen from different locations on earth.

Phases of a Lunar Eclipse

There are three main phases of a lunar eclipse, each with its unique characteristics. These are the penumbral phase, the partial phase, and the total phase.

Penumbral Phase

The penumbral phase of a lunar eclipse is the first stage of the event. During this phase, the moon passes through the earth’s penumbra, causing the moon to appear slightly darker than usual. However, it’s not easy to observe unless you’re paying close attention or using specialized equipment.

Partial Phase

The partial phase of a lunar eclipse is where the moon starts to pass through the earth’s umbra. This phase is marked by a darkening of the lunar surface, as the earth’s shadow overtakes the moon. At this stage, you can start to see the curved edge of the earth’s shadow on the moon’s surface.

Total Phase

The total phase of a lunar eclipse is when the moon is entirely within the earth’s umbra. It’s also known as the blood moon, as the moon takes on a reddish hue due to the earth’s atmosphere bending some of the sun’s light into the earth’s shadow. This phase is the most spectacular and can last for over an hour.
